Senior HealthWISE events
The MGH Senior HealthWISE lecture series will host "Sleep" June
27, from 11 am to noon in the Walcott Conference Rooms. Kenneth Minaker,
MD, will discuss the importance of sleep, challenges for older adults
and self-management strategies for sleep disorders. Senior HealthWISE
also is offering free hypertension screenings and a discussion about self-management
strategies June 28, from 1:30 to 2:30 pm at the West End Civic Association
Community Room at One Emerson Place. For more information, call (617)
724-6756.
Methods in Bioengineering conference
The MGH Center for Engineering in Medicine and the Harvard-MIT Division
of Health Sciences and Technology are co-hosting the first Methods in
Bioengineering Conference July 17 and 18, at the Kresge Auditorium at
MIT. The conference will focus on cutting-edge methodology used in the
fields of biomaterials, tissue engineering, stem cells and genomics. For
more information, visit cem.sbi.org/MIB/.
